Output 2e61ba60d45375e1459be1039065a4b4a0fa6bba06e6182ebc95ecc21d70b642:0

value
247626
script pubkey
OP_0 OP_PUSHBYTES_20 f4d3405a117c41606c3e6e5a40c8b8a5bdc19107
address
bc1q7nf5qks303qkqmp7dedypj9c5k7uryg852jlvp
transaction
2e61ba60d45375e1459be1039065a4b4a0fa6bba06e6182ebc95ecc21d70b642
confirmations
20302
spent
true